Output 2df3faf7ebb58cb7b9812064ea02bf2d66c24476b89da97adf74f30c365edf9c:0

value
2899970181
script pubkey
OP_0 OP_PUSHBYTES_20 8e3e646eae8ef2c40eeab07b770ea8a8a560d916
address
tb1q3clxgm4w3mevgrh2kpahwr4g4zjkpkgk9q98qj
transaction
2df3faf7ebb58cb7b9812064ea02bf2d66c24476b89da97adf74f30c365edf9c
spent
true